Other requirements
General requirements
- a minimum of 30 points based on the Namibia University of Science and Technology Admission Point System, using a combination of NSSC Ordinary Level and/or NSSC Higher Level subjects, provided that the symbol for the English, as Second language, should not be lower than an D on NSSC (O) and the symbol for Mathematics should not be lower than a E on NSSC (O) level.
